Job description

Job Title: Senior Safety Analysis Engineer
Location: Bellevue, WA
Type: Contract
Compensation: $46.00 - $77.00 per hour
Work Model: Remote - offsite
Hours: 40.0 hours per week
Responsibilities:
  • Develop and update the nuclear power plant commissioning test and/or start-up test abstract and specification
  • Utilize safety analysis results to support SSCs performance and operation procedure development
  • Develop system models and perform safety analysis of Anticipated Operational Occurrence (AOO), Design Basis Event (DBE), and Design Basis Accident (DBA) for the Natrium Demonstration reactor
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to establish core and reactor SSC functional, performance, safety, and quality requirements as well as support the overall design
  • Collaborate with cross-functional teams to integrate NEI 18-04 Licensing Basis Event (LBE) analyses and findings into licensing documentation and project design activities
  • Develop and maintain documentation of model development and analysis results
  • Perform engineering reviews of other engineering analysis and design deliverables, such as ASME design transients
  • Assess plant transient benchmark tests, identify applicable tests relevant to the advanced reactor, and perform benchmark calculations
  • Contribute to the company software framework implementation of capabilities required for transient and accident analysis

Requirements
  • Experience in nuclear power plant commissioning and/or start-up test abstract and specification
  • Knowledge in nuclear power plant operation and system performance
  • Extensive experience in nuclear safety analysis and reactor system modeling
  • Significant experience with safety analysis software such as RELAP5, TRACE, TRAC, GOTHIC, or other nuclear system analysis tools
  • Knowledge in transient and accident analysis for submittals to NRC, such as Chapter 15 in the FSAR, is highly desired
  • Familiarity with nuclear systems thermal-hydraulic fundamentals and reactor dynamics
  • Knowledge of nuclear reactor core physics, neutron transport theory, and reactivity feedback
  • Knowledge of nuclear reactor instrumentation and control systems and modeling approaches in safety analysis codes
  • Familiarity with nuclear design, regulatory requirements, and risk-informed performance-based technology guidance for Non-Light Water Reactors, including EMDAP and Regulatory Guide 1.203, is preferred
  • Experience with SFR safety analysis or methods is highly desirable
  • Demonstrated strong quantitative, analytical, modeling and reporting skills
  • Understanding of NQA-1 requirements and experience working under a quality assurance program
  • Strong software engineering skills in Python, Fortran, or C++ are a plus
  • B.S., M.S., or Ph.D. in nuclear engineering or relevant engineering discipline with a minimum of 5 years of experience in the nuclear field
  • Must possess high trust and integrity, strong communication skills, and the ability to foster teamwork
